On Tuesday 08 January 2008 2:01:37 pm Stephen Smalley wrote:
> On Tue, 2008-01-08 at 12:05 -0500, Paul Moore wrote:
> > On Thursday 06 December 2007 4:38:52 pm tmiller@tresys.com wrote:
> > > Updated policycap patch set based on recent discussion. The
> > > consensus seems to be to only allow policycaps in the base
> > > module. This is now enforced by the checkpolicy/checkmodule
> > > parser.
> >
> > I haven't heard much about this patch lately - what is the current
> > status? I know Stephen had some minor comments but other than that
> > I didn't see any objections ...
>
> It was merged. checkpolicy 2.0.7 and libsepol 2.0.18.
> But you now need a base module re-built with the capabilities
> defined. So we need to get a policy patch that does that if/when we
> are ready to turn on the new networking controls for real.
